Transaction d62259a2e59517943563fd734a00824b81fc146992186b6b50371327d0097810
1 Input
1 Output
-
d62259a2e59517943563fd734a00824b81fc146992186b6b50371327d0097810:0
- value
- 22800
- script pubkey
- OP_0 OP_PUSHBYTES_32 1bb1eebde440f2b26ec887c9d71245e0fdc3760f13a31d56d92e000a2be9eeed
- address
- bc1qrwc7a00ygretymkgslyawyj9ur7uxas0zw3364ke9cqq52lfamks89z7e3